Summary of differences between Chipotle salsa and Chicken cream soup

  • Chipotle salsa has more Fiber, however, Chicken cream soup is higher in Iron.
  • Chicken cream soup covers your daily need of Iron 13% more than Chipotle salsa.
  • Chicken cream soup has less Sugar.

These are the specific foods used in this comparison PACE, Chipotle Chunky Salsa and Soup, cream of chicken, canned, condensed.
